You don't need a car for Kahala Resort because they will shuttle you to Ala Moana and Waikiki, both of which are easily accessible to a lot of hole in the wall dining and you can snorkel off the Kahala hotel or go in to the Waikiki Marine Conservation Area to snorkel. Ko Olina has Kahe Point Beach Park and Electric Beach, both of which have great snorkeling. Hiking is another story, but they'd have to Uber or drive to hiking regardless of where they stay.
